bugzilla tutorial defect management tool hands tutorial
Bugzilla è uno strumento di tracciamento dei bug open source. Molte aziende utilizzano questo strumento open source per la gestione del processo di sviluppo del software.
Bugzilla è uno strumento di tracciamento dei difetti / bug. I sistemi di tracciamento dei difetti consentono a sviluppatori e tester di tracciare tutti i difetti in sospeso. Bugzilla può essere collegato ad altri strumenti di test come JIRA, QC o ALM, ecc. Bugzilla è sviluppato in Perl e gira su server MYSQL.
Cosa imparerai:
- Alcune delle caratteristiche importanti di Bugzilla
- Requisiti di sistema di Bugzilla
- Accesso a Bugzilla
- Segnala un bug
- Lettura consigliata
Alcune delle caratteristiche importanti di Bugzilla
- Opzione di ricerca con funzionalità avanzate
- Notifiche e-mail per eventuali modifiche nella segnalazione di bug
- Storia di tutti i cambiamenti
- Può collegare diversi difetti a scopo di tracciamento
- Supporto allegato
- Protetto
- Un sistema di backend stabile per archiviare e recuperare tutti i dati
- Varie interfacce come Web e console
- Interfaccia utente personalizzabile
- Molte opzioni di configurazione utili per il progetto
- Aggiornamento e manutenzione facili e stabili
Requisiti di sistema di Bugzilla
Bugzilla è un freeware e l'installazione include alcune procedure. Fondamentalmente richiede:
- Perl
- Motore di database (MySQL, Postgre SQL. Oracle)
- Web server (qualsiasi server Web che può eseguire script CGI)
- File Bugzilla
- Moduli Perl
- Mail Transfer Agent
NOTA: Per esplorare le funzionalità di Bugzilla, crea un nuovo account a questo link Bugzilla Test su Mozilla .
Accesso a Bugzilla
La pagina di benvenuto apparirà come di seguito:
Se sei un utente per la prima volta, fai clic su Apri un nuovo account
Immettere l'ID e-mail con cui si desidera accedere e fare clic su Invia. Verrà inviata una mail di conferma.
Fare clic sul collegamento nell'e-mail per continuare a impostare la password.
(Nota: fare clic su qualsiasi immagine per ingrandirla)
Immettere la password e fare clic su Crea. Verrà effettuato automaticamente l'accesso e la pagina verrà visualizzata come di seguito
Questa è la tua Home Page. Esaminiamo ora le icone presenti nella home page e cioè File a Bug, Cerca, Preferenze utente e Ricerca rapida.
Segnala un bug
1) Fare clic sull'icona File a Bug e la pagina passerà alla pagina visualizzata di seguito
In questa pagina, possiamo vedere tutte le intestazioni di classificazione dei prodotti disponibili per l'utente.
Due) Ora fai clic sul collegamento Tutti. Questo ti mostrerà tutti i prodotti che sono presenti in ciascuna delle intestazioni di classificazione.
3) Ora fai clic sul prodotto in cui desideri registrare un bug. In questo articolo, prenderemo in considerazione il prodotto Food Replicator dall'intestazione Non classificato.
L'utente sta ora entrando nella schermata Bug per FoodReplicator.
I campi presenti nella schermata bug predefinita sono:
- Prodotto - Che abbiamo selezionato nella pagina precedente
- Componente - Ogni prodotto può essere suddiviso in uno o più componenti in base all'utilizzo o alla funzionalità ecc.
- Versione - Versione del prodotto in cui è stato rilevato il bug
- Reporter - ID e-mail della persona che ha registrato il bug
- Gravità - Gravità del bug
- Hardware e sistema operativo - Dettagli della macchina da cui viene registrato il bug
- Sommario - Per fornire un riepilogo del bug
- Descrizione - Una descrizione completa del bug
- Aggiungi un allegato - Per fornire qualsiasi file di supporto come allegato
- Segnala un bug - Per inviare il bug e creare un ID bug
Vediamo ora quali campi sono presenti nella Visualizzazione avanzata. Fare clic su Mostra collegamento campo avanzato nella schermata.
Come visto nella schermata sopra puoi fornire tutte queste informazioni extra nel tuo bug.
come impostare eclipse per c ++
Possibili duplicati: Torniamo alla nostra pagina predefinita e digitiamo 'test' nella casella di testo di riepilogo. Ora Bugzilla ti recupera tutti i possibili difetti duplicati associati al Riepilogo che abbiamo digitato.
Ora fai clic su Aggiungimi all'elenco CC. Si apriranno i dettagli del bug insieme a chi è presente nella mailing list per il bug.
Nessun duplicato: Immettere i dettagli per il bug e fare clic su Invia bug
Ora vediamo l'icona di ricerca sulla home page
Ricerca
Ricerca semplice
- Stato: fornisce lo stato del bug
- Prodotto - In quale prodotto-componente è presente
- Parole: qualsiasi stringa particolare da cercare
Fare clic su Cerca. Popolerà tutti i risultati per i criteri di ricerca menzionati
Ora, quando scorriamo verso il basso verso il basso, c'è un'opzione per ricordare questi criteri di ricerca
Fornire il nome della ricerca e fare clic su Ricorda ricerca
Quando torni alla Home Page la ricerca che abbiamo salvato si riflette nella sezione I miei bug
Ricerca Avanzata
Ci sono molti criteri di ricerca da filtrare in Bugzilla. Ciascuna delle sezioni è mostrata di seguito nell'opzione di ricerca avanzata.
Esportare i dati da Bugzilla
Puoi esportare i risultati della ricerca dai formati Bugzilla CSV o XML.
Preferenze utente
gli strumenti essenziali coinvolti nella gestione del rischio sono
Ci sono molte personalizzazioni che possono essere fatte in Bugzilla.
Preferenza generale
Preferenza email - Qui l'utente può impostare tutte le e-mail di notifica che si desidera ricevere
Ricerche salvate - Qui possiamo accedere alle ricerche che sono state salvate dall'utente. Inoltre, possiamo utilizzare le altre ricerche salvate presenti nel particolare server Bugzilla.
Informazioni account - Per gestire le informazioni sulla password dell'account
Autorizzazioni - Fornisce dettagli su quali sono le autorizzazioni disponibili per l'utente connesso al sistema
Rapporti
Bugzilla ha molte opzioni di filtro tramite le quali possiamo generare rapporti personalizzati.
I campi presenti nella generazione di un report sono
- Asse verticale - Qualsiasi campo rappresentato lungo l'asse Y.
- Asse orizzontale - Qualsiasi campo rappresentato lungo l'asse X.
- Tavoli multipli - Definisce come verrà raggruppato il report generato
Generiamo un rapporto e vediamo come Bugzilla interpreta le opzioni
Ora, dai i valori in Vertical Axis -Assignee, Horizontal Axis-Bug ID field e Multiple tables-Status
Immettere una stringa per la ricerca e fare clic su Genera report.
Il rapporto generato è simile
Quindi il report viene raggruppato in base al campo specificato nel campo Tabelle multiple e i rispettivi assi X e Y sono stati popolati.
Ora nella parte inferiore della pagina, c'è un'opzione per l'utente per visualizzare lo stesso rapporto in grafico a barre, grafico a linee o un rapporto in formato CSV
Inoltre, l'utente può salvare il rapporto utilizzando l'opzione Ricorda rapporto nella parte inferiore della pagina
Immettere un nome per il rapporto e fare clic su Ricorda rapporto
qual è la migliore app per spiare
Il rapporto si riflette sulla home page
Riferimenti: Bugzilla
Guida per l'utente di Bugzilla
Screenshot dell'applicazione da - Screenshot di Bugzilla .
Per favore condividi i tuoi commenti, domande e pensieri di seguito.
Lettura consigliata
- Tutorial approfonditi su Eclipse per principianti
- Tutorial SVN: gestione del codice sorgente mediante Subversion
- Tutorial di IBM Rational Team Concert Defect Management Tool
- Tutorial TestLink: una guida per i profani allo strumento di gestione dei test TestLink (Tutorial # 1)
- Revisione pratica dello strumento di gestione del test qTest
- Tutorial TestLodge - Come organizzare i progetti di test del software utilizzando lo strumento di gestione dei test TestLodge
- Tutorial di revisione dello strumento di gestione dei test Testuff: demo end-to-end semplicissima
- Che cos'è il ciclo di vita di difetti / bug nei test del software? Tutorial sul ciclo di vita dei difetti